Keith Thomas Price's Obituary
Keith Thomas Price, born September 21, 1984, in Payson, Arizona, passed away on January 11, 2026.
From an early age, Keith showed remarkable talent and passion. He excelled in sports and especially loved soccer and skateboarding, pursuits that reflected both his athletic ability and his adventurous spirit. Beyond athletics, Keith was an exceptionally gifted artist. His creativity and dedication earned him a summer scholarship to the Memphis College of Arts as a youth.
Keith was known as a devoted worker who took pride in giving his best. He lived with a true zest for life and, no matter the challenges he faced, always tried to maintain a positive outlook. His resilience, creativity, and determination left a lasting impression on all who knew him.
Above all else, Keith was a loving father. He cherished his three children - Ava Price, Bam Price, and Leilani Price.
Keith is survived by his mother, Holly Mosteller; his stepfather, Timothy Mosteller; his sister, Shelly Hanumaiah; his brother-in-law, Kiran Hanumaiah; his niece, Aasha Hanumaiah, and his beloved children, who were the light of his life.
Keith will be remembered for his artistic soul, hardworking nature, and enduring love for his family and friends. His memory will live on in the hearts of those who loved him.
A celebration of Keith’s life will be held at Memorial Park Funeral Home and Cemetery on Tuesday, January 27, 2026, at 2:00 PM in the Memorial Park Funeral Home Fireside Chapel.
